Job Summary

As an Edison Security Operations Center (ESOC) Analyst, you will play a critical role in supporting Edison and Inter-Con. ESOC is a 24-hour operations center tasked with monitoring security systems throughout the SCE territory (50,000 square mile service area within Central, Coastal and Southern California). ESOC manages a high volume of calls from employees, security personnel, and the general public across a large service territory monitoring over 4,000 cameras.

In this role, you will serve and partner with key business units throughout SCE. You will be responsible for assessing threats, monitoring alarms and access control systems, and responding to security and emergency-related incidents. Analysts are expected to operate effectively in a fast-paced environment, prioritize multiple tasks simultaneously, and communicate clearly and professionally via phone, email and radio.

You will also be responsible for accurate report writing, incident documentation, intelligence gathering, and escalation of critical issues, providing timely and reliable information to supervisors, upper management, and SCE . This position is ideal for individuals interested in security operations, incident or emergency response, and those who demonstrate strong critical-thinking, situational awareness, and communication skills.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
